Choosing the Right Window Material


One of the most important decisions during a windows replacement project is selecting the right material. Different window materials offer different benefits depending on your home's needs, maintenance preferences, and budget.


Wood windows remain a popular choice for homeowners who appreciate natural beauty and traditional craftsmanship. They provide a classic appearance that works well with many older Philadelphia homes while offering excellent insulation when properly maintained.


Fiberglass windows are known for their strength, durability, and resistance to changing weather conditions. They provide excellent long-term performance and require minimal maintenance, making them a popular option for homeowners who want dependable replacement windows.


Vinyl windows are another option that many homeowners consider because of their affordability and low maintenance requirements. Quality vinyl windows can provide good energy efficiency and durability while offering a practical solution for many homes.


The right choice depends on your home's architecture, your maintenance preferences, and the performance features that matter most to you.


Selecting the Right Window Style for Your Home


Window style is another important factor when choosing new home windows. The best style should fit both the design of your home and the way you use each room.


Double-hung windows are one of the most popular choices for home window replacement because they provide a traditional appearance and allow homeowners to control ventilation by opening both the top and bottom sashes. Their classic design works well in many Philadelphia-area homes.


Casement windows are another excellent option for homeowners who prioritize ventilation and energy efficiency. Because they open outward and create a tight seal when closed, they can provide excellent airflow while helping reduce drafts.


Specialty windows can also provide unique design opportunities. Homeowners looking to add architectural interest, increase natural light, or create a custom appearance may benefit from specialty windows designed for specific areas of the home. Selecting different window styles throughout your property can create a balance between appearance, functionality, and performance.


Energy Efficiency Matters in Replacement Windows


Philadelphia homeowners experience a wide range of seasonal conditions, including cold winters, humid summers, and changing temperatures throughout the year. Because of this, energy efficiency is an important consideration when choosing replacement windows. Older windows may allow air leaks that make heating and cooling systems work harder. Drafty windows can create uncomfortable areas near windows and contribute to higher energy usage.


Modern windows are designed to help improve insulation and reduce heat transfer. Features such as Low-E glass, multiple panes, and insulated frames help keep homes warmer in the winter and cooler during the summer. Many homeowners who replace windows notice improved comfort throughout their homes, especially in rooms that previously experienced drafts or uneven temperatures.

Why Professional Installation Makes a Difference


Even the highest-quality replacement windows depend on proper installation to perform as expected. Professional installation ensures your windows are measured correctly, properly sealed, and installed according to manufacturer guidelines. This helps prevent issues such as air leaks, water infiltration, and difficulty operating the windows.


Homes throughout the Philadelphia region often have unique construction details that require experience and attention during installation. Older homes may have original trim, uneven openings, or custom features that require specialized knowledge.
